According to this benchmark, Jaxen is the slowest of all available XPath engines:
http://www.asciiarmor.com/post/33736620/java-xpath-1-0-engine-comparison-...
It would probably be a nice idea to switch to any other XPath engine, but preferably to
Caucho Resin's one since it's the fastest (see the benchmark). It would probably
also make the licensing issues more clear, as Jaxen has a non-standard open source
license, while Resin is GPL.
However, one must take into account various incompatibilities present in those engines at
the moment the benchmark was performed (relevant bugs were filed, but it's to be
verified whether they were really fixed):
